Unit 4 Body language
1.Seeing the teacher's body language, we clapped our hands, excited.
当看到老师的身体语言,我们拍手鼓掌,感到很兴奋。
2.I was wondering whether I would participate in the competition when the teacher waved his hand, asking me to walk up to him.
我正在考虑是否参加比赛,这时,老师向我摆摆手,让我过去。
3.What impressed me most was that when the teacher wanted us to stop discussing, he would raise his hand high without saying anything.
给我印象最深的是,老师让我们停止讨论会的时候,总是高高地举起一只手,什么也不说。
4.Only then did I realize that sometimes body language was more important than what we said.
只有在那时我才认识到有时身体语言比我们的言语更重要。

Ⅰ 核心单词
(1)statement (n.) 陈述;说明→state (vt.) 声明;陈述 (n.) 状态;州;国家
(2)represent (vt.) 代表;象征→representative (adj.) 有代表性的 (n.) 代表;典型
(3)curious (adj.) 好奇的→curiously (adv.) 好奇地→curiosity (n.) 好奇;好奇心
(4)approach (vt.& vi.) 接近;靠近;走近 (n.) 接近;方法;途径
(5)defend (vt.) 保护;保卫→defence (n.) 防御;保卫→defensive (adj.) 防御性的
(6)major (adj.) 主要的→majority (n.) 大多数;大部分
